ABSTRACT:
A multi-chamber muffler having an input exhaust gas cyclone chamber receiving exhaust gas input from an exhaust pipe at an outlet location as related to a baffle wall, and in combination with the slant of the baffle wall generating cyclonic vortex turbulance flow of the exhaust gases delivered thereto. This cyclonic vortex action with enhanced conversion of CO to CO.sub.2 in the on-fire temperature exhaust gases is further enhanced by a hurdle-top pass opening to a following expansion chamber where even more combination of CO to the CO.sub.2 occurs. Turbulance mixing of gas products is enhanced in the second expansion chamber with a back wall having a hurdle top pass to a successive expansion chamber having a back wall with a hurdle bottom pass. The next successive chamber has a hurdle top pass at the top to a final chamber having a bottom tail pipe outlet passing CO.sub.2, O, C, and carbon pellets as the final output to the tail pipe.
